Introduction

This full or part-time course provides a creative, social and vocational environment for students with learning disabilities. The Contact course plays an important part in College life and students are considered to be at the heart of the College. Throughout the year, students from the art, design and performing arts courses join forces with The Contact Course in integrated collaborative projects or ventures. 

Course

The course includes communication and numeracy skills, as well as social and life skills. These are offered in many instances through practical workshop activities such as textiles, ceramics, printmaking, jewellery, IT and performing arts.

Structure

Local facilities are used on a weekly basis for swimming, cookery and sports activities. Educational trips are also ogranised to help  broaden students’ perception of their environment.

During the later stages of the course students will follow a programme of work experience which may lead to supported employment.

After Your Course

Students can also progress to other further education courses or training schemes.
